引言
随着智能手机的普及,手机的功能越来越丰富。联系人权限是手机中的一个重要功能,它允许应用程序访问您的联系人信息。掌握如何开启和正确管理联系人权限,不仅能够提高手机使用体验,还能保障个人隐私安全。本文将详细解析如何解锁手机新功能,掌握开启联系人权限的智慧与技巧。
一、联系人权限概述
1.1 联系人权限的定义
联系人权限是指手机应用程序访问和修改您联系人信息的能力。这些信息可能包括姓名、电话号码、电子邮箱、地址等。
1.2 联系人权限的作用
- 提高应用功能:某些应用程序需要访问联系人信息来实现其功能,如社交媒体、通讯工具等。
- 方便用户使用:通过访问联系人信息,应用可以快速添加联系人,提高使用效率。
二、开启联系人权限的步骤
2.1 检查手机设置
在开启联系人权限之前,首先要确保手机已开启相应的设置。
- 进入手机设置。
- 滚动至“隐私”或“权限”选项。
- 查找“联系人”权限,确保其已开启。
2.2 修改应用程序权限
- 打开手机设置。
- 进入“应用程序管理”或“应用信息”。
- 选择要修改权限的应用程序。
- 点击“权限”或“权限管理”。
- 在联系人权限选项中,开启或关闭权限。
三、管理联系人权限的技巧
3.1 限制不必要的权限
- 定期检查应用程序权限。
- 对于不需要访问联系人信息的应用程序,关闭其联系人权限。
- 防止隐私泄露。
3.2 信任来源
- 只在信任的应用程序中开启联系人权限。
- 对于来源不明的应用程序,谨慎开启联系人权限。
3.3 定期清理联系人信息
- 定期检查联系人信息,删除过时或错误的信息。
- 防止信息泄露。
四、案例说明
以下是一个使用Android系统开启联系人权限的案例:
// 1. 检查联系人权限
if (ContextCompat.checkSelfPermission(thisActivity, Manifest.permission.READ_CONTACTS)
!= PackageManager.PERMISSION_GRANTED) {
// 2. 请求联系人权限
ActivityCompat.requestPermissions(thisActivity,
new String[]{Manifest.permission.READ_CONTACTS},
MY_PERMISSIONS_REQUEST_READ_CONTACTS);
} else {
// 权限已开启
// 3. 进行相关操作
readContacts();
}
// 4. 处理权限请求结果
@Override
public void onRequestPermissionsResult(int requestCode,
String permissions[], int[] grantResults) {
switch (requestCode) {
case MY_PERMISSIONS_REQUEST_READ_CONTACTS: {
if (grantResults.length > 0
&& grantResults[0] == PackageManager.PERMISSION_GRANTED) {
// 权限获取成功
readContacts();
} else {
// 权限获取失败
// 5. 弹出提示或处理逻辑
}
return;
}
}
}
五、总结
掌握开启联系人权限的智慧与技巧,有助于提高手机使用体验,同时保障个人隐私安全。在开启联系人权限时,应注意以下几点:
- 检查手机设置,确保已开启联系人权限。
- 限制不必要的权限,保护个人隐私。
- 信任来源,谨慎开启联系人权限。
- 定期清理联系人信息,防止信息泄露。
希望本文能帮助您解锁手机新功能,掌握开启联系人权限的智慧与技巧。
